Study flags steady drop in Kerala’s southwest, northeast monsoon rainfall

‘Kerala’s average rainfall during the southwest (June-September) and northeast (October-December) monsoons, the State’s primary sources of precipitation, decreased by 12.5% and 6.1% of the long-period average (LPA, 1971–2020) per 100 years, respectively, between 1901 and 2025’
